			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>So, we are eating an orange, and Hannah, 10, asks me, &#8220;Mom, how did Adam peel his orange?&#8221;.</p>
<p>Almost not quite sure what to respond, I say, &#8220;Um, with his fingers?&#8221;.</p>
<p>&#8220;With his fingers?&#8221;</p>
<p>&#8220;Yes.&#8221;</p>
<p>She picks up a piece of cut orange peel, and says, &#8220;I mean this hard peel. He peeled this with his fingers?&#8221; in disbelief.<a rel="attachment wp-att-6572" href="http://jacquedixon.com/?attachment_id=6572"><img class="size-full wp-image-6572 alignright" title="Orange and PC Peeler" src="http://jacquedixon.com/wp-content/uploads/2010/02/Orange-and-PC-Peeler.png" alt="Orange and PC Peeler" width="231" height="235" /></a></p>
<p>How could I have been so remiss in my educating my daughter in the school of life? What could I do to fix this lack of understanding of reality?</p>
<p>What else?</p>
<p>I got an orange and peeled it with my fingers to prove that this was no great feat. Not something I expected to ever be a Living Learning Moment, but, hey, I guess I was either spoiled or really deprived as a child.</p>
<p>Apparently, having the use of a Pampered Chef Citrus Peeler or using a sharp knife to cut it up has left a huge hole in her understanding of civilization before these handy little gadgets.</p>
<p>Go figure.</p>

<p><strong>Scripture Finds this week:</strong><br />
We are (trying to remember to) reading the correlating Proverb each day. We read the Proverb, and I give each child a chance to speak out about what it means to them. Some are really stumpers, while some are pretty- self-explanatory. I hope I can get into the habit soon, because the Proverbs are really important words to live by, and we miss a lot by not applying its wisdom. When we are finished, each child blesses Yehovah for showing them a particular part of the Proverbs we read that touched them.</p>
